Originally posted by Vishwa Somayaji View PostYou need a rooted version. I thought you are using Finless rom 1.7 and if so, you have no problem. Just copy the patched libmedia.so file to /system/lib directory and you are done. Otherwise, you have to looki into how to root the machine. You won't be able to copy anything to system files without root permission.

Originally posted by and4468 View PostYes, but where is the 1080p resolution (the max is 720p) at full hd videos in youtube 4.5.17;
In finless 1.6 was ok.
1. 1080p in youtube: Currently there is no 1080p youtube playback in Android apps, Google is rolling out backend changes and disabled this quality for the time being
2. Scroll down after search in 5.2.27: the bug shows itself when you press Enter on your remote controller or in Rockchip App. When you select search query from drop down menu result list is not scrolled down
